What we do here

Roofing in Caterham

Caterham sits in or hard against the Surrey Hills National Landscape and has a conservation area at its core, so external materials on anything visible get more scrutiny than they would in Horley or Crawley. Like for like clay tile or slate, lead rather than a cement fillet, and permeable surfacing at the front are the finishes least likely to raise a question, and they also tend to be what suits the buildings. In practice most of what we are asked for in Caterham is re-roofs and repairs on Victorian and interwar housing on the valley slopes, with everything else on the list available alongside it.

Does the type of property in Caterham change the job?

It does. Caterham sits on the edge of the Surrey Hills and a lot of the housing is older brick, stone or tile hung with clay tile and slate roofs, which means two practical things. Materials on anything visible get looked at more closely, so like for like coverings and lead rather than mastic are the path of least resistance. And the exposure matters: property on the Downs takes weather that Horley and Crawley do not, which shows up as failed ridge mortar, lifted verges and chimney flaunching cracked right through.
